Vientiane, set along the meandering Mekong
River, is the very laid back peaceful capital city of Laos. This city is in
stark contrast to the chaotic bustling streets of Bangkok! Vientiane is
small enough that its not an overwhelming city (population 135,000) and you
can find your way around quite easily. If you do get lost, there is usually
a Tuk-tuk eagerly waiting to whisk you away to your destination.

Vientiane is a clean comfortable city with seemingly several Internet cafes
on every block. In that regard, this is a well connected city. There are
many amenities setup for tourists here - nice guesthouses, cheap lodging,
good restaurants and several sites worth seeing. This is also a fairly safe
city.
One to two days in this capital city is generally considered enough time to see the
main highlights.
